The Causeway Coast and Glens Community Planning Draft Delivery Plan 2020 is now available for all to view and to comment on. The Plan represents extensive partnership working across the whole range of public services available to the area including health, education, public safety, housing, our com​munities, the environment and the economy.

The plan is based on the Causeway Coast and Glens Community Plan (available here) which provides a long term vision and plan for the Causeway Coast and Glens area and all its citizens, setting out aspirations for a Healthy Safe Community, a Sustainable Accessible Environment and a Thriving Economy. 

The Draft Delivery Plan (available here) focuses on achieving real outcomes for all who live, work and visit Causeway Coast and Glens and sets out a framework based on collaboration and partnership working around which to achieve them. It is based on the original Causeway Coast and Glens Community Plan which used an outcomes-based approach in consultation with our community to form a Strategy for a Better Future Together. 

Welcoming the Delivery Plan, the new Chair of the Community Planning Strategic Partnership,  Councillor Brenda Chivers, said:  “These are uncertain and difficult times for many of our citizens. We are confident that the thirty-four actions outlined in the draft Delivery Plan will address many of the main issues faced by individuals and communities across the area and care has been taken to ensure that any adverse impacts of the Covid-19 pandemic have been taken into account.

"It is our priority now to proceed work with partners to deliver the actions identified in the plan, and ultimately help realise our ambitions for a ‘Better Future Together’ in Causeway Coast and Glens.”
